Webhook
Webhookとは
※ビジネスプラン以上でご利用いただける機能です。
※スタンダードプランは、拡張機能のお申し込みにより利用が可能です。
アフィリコード・システムで特定の操作が行われた際、外部サービスに情報を通知することができます。 ACS側から能動的に通知できるので、成果情報などがリアルタイムに連携可能になります。
Webhookの通知条件
Webhookの通知条件は以下のとおりです。対象情報に対し、それぞれ登録・編集の操作が行われた際に情報が通知先URLに送信されます。
- 通知対象情報
- アフィリエイター 、メディア、広告主、広告、提携申請、成果報酬
- リクエストメソッド
- 登録:POST 編集:PUT
各権限の操作状況による通知条件
各権限、対象情報に対して以下の操作をした場合に通知されます。
対象情報 | 権限(操作者) | 発生イベント |
---|---|---|
アフィリエイター | 管理者・スタッフ | 登録、編集 ※CSVインポートによる操作を含む |
代理店 | 登録 | |
アフィリエイター | 編集 | |
一般(未ログインユーザー) | 登録 | |
メディア | 管理者・スタッフ | 登録、編集 ※CSVインポートによる操作を含む |
アフィリエイター | 登録、編集 | |
一般(未ログインユーザー) | 登録 | |
広告主 | 管理者・スタッフ | 登録、編集 ※CSVインポートによる操作を含む |
代理店 | 登録 | |
広告主 | 編集 | |
一般(未ログインユーザー) | 登録 | |
広告 | 管理者・スタッフ | 登録、編集 |
広告主 | 登録、編集 | |
提携申請 | 管理者・スタッフ | 登録、編集 |
アフィリエイター | 登録 | |
広告主 | 編集 | |
成果報酬 | 管理者・スタッフ | 登録、編集 ※CSVインポートによる操作を含む |
広告主 | 編集 ※CSVインポートによる操作を含む | |
一般(未ログインユーザー) | 登録 |
以下情報の変更時は、Webhookの通知を行いません。
・アフィリエイター、広告主のパスワード変更時、ログイン時(最終ログイン日時の更新のみの場合)
・アフィリエイターが繰越方式の支払方法を選択している場合の「支払申請」のステータス変更時
Webhookの詳細な仕様については、仕様書を別途用意しております。
製品サイトお問い合わせフォーム よりお気軽にお問い合わせください。
通知条件の登録と通知ログ
1. 通知設定は、 歯車マーク > Webhook管理 - Webhook通知条件 から行います。
2. Webhook通知条件 ページの「Wehook通知条件登録」から設定します。
3. 通知条件を選択し、通知先URL、通知フォーマット(json、x-www-form-urlencoded ※いずれかを選択)を設定してください。
4. 設定後、所定の条件で通知されているかは、Webhook通知ログ一覧 で確認します。「通知先URL」のリンクより、通知内容の詳細が参照できます。